    Went to Laguna Seca on Sunday for the Rolex Series. I have pics of misc race cars and things, but since I've become a bit of a Porsche fan, I think these are more worthy of posting up:
    [IMG]
    Original right-hand drive, UK-registered '73 Carrera RS. Totally perfect shape. Just an amazing car. The RS weighed just over 2000 lbs and had a 210 HP 2.7 flat-6.
